Dysmenorrhoea /Amenorrhoea (Krishartava /Anartava)

Symptoms
Following are the signs or symptoms that indicate the presence of this disease in females:
  • Painful / Scanty menstruation
  • Disturbed digestion
  • Pain in lower pelvis (back and stomach)
  • Nervousness
  • Giddiness
  • General debility
Causes / Dosha
In this disease vata dosha is the major cause, pitta dosha is the minor cause whereas kapha dosha is active to but in lower percentage.

Pathogenesis
In ayurveda it is believed that this ailment is due to the aggravation of the three doshas or the body energies. In the female body, lower pelvis or the seat of Apana Vata that is responsible for the elimination of menstrual blood, stool, urine and reproductive fluids. Due to anxiety and stress Apana Vata increases at the onset of menstruation. There are situations to where aggravated Vata causes accumulation of toxins in minute channels, which carry the menstrual blood and blockage of of these channels causes Amenorrhoea or Dysmenorrhoea.

Treatment
The medical treatment given to women in this ailment is as follows:
  • Rajapravartni Vati
  • Nastatpushantak Rasa
There are few remedies that are beneficial for curing this ailment:
  • Take 2 cloves of crushed Garlic twice a day.
  • Mix one teaspoon of Aloe Vera with a pinch of black pepper or cinnamon. Take twice a day. This helps to reduce the cramps.
  • Take mild laxatives like Triphala for about two days before the scheduled start of menstruation. Massage of the lower abdomen with warm sesame oil for 10 to 15 minutes, followed by application of hot fomentation (such as a hot water bottle) while resting can sooth pain.
  • Although the inclination may be to take complete rest, remaining active and taking regular exercise is beneficial.
Recipes
Add one teaspoon of cumin seeds to 2 cups of water and simmer over a moderate heat until the mixture reduces to half. Sieve, add 1 table spoon Jaggery (if you can get) or raw sugar and drink.

Dosage: Take this decoction twice daily for 2-3 days from the start of the menstrual cycle. Regular use with each successive cycle helps reduce the severity of symptoms.

Panchakarma
  • Medicated diet must be preferred especially 7 days before the menstrual cycle starts.
  • Deep- fried, greasy, sour food, beans and food that produce gas and constipation etc. should be totally avoided.
  • Very cold / frozen foods as well as vegetables such as potatoes, mushrooms, peas, broccoli and cauliflower must be kept away from the diet.
  • Vegetables like squash, zucchini, and pumpkin are advisable to eat. · Fresh fruits may be taken.
  • Foods may be garnished with spices like cumin, asafetida, black pepper, cloves, coriander, and mint.
  • Sedentary life must be avoided and light exercise is recommended.
  • Walking is good for alleviating Vata.
